Output 3c16796fa323c53b9175af59f052681d73c2080b81c85aa6fe06b5cde000d1c9:0

value
610254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52d8af9dc3e1b5d7736f58b03963ecf78478d467 OP_EQUALVERIFY OP_CHECKSIG
address
18Z3zLZytYMgiQjae2V7FAwefZWPAmqbxq
transaction
3c16796fa323c53b9175af59f052681d73c2080b81c85aa6fe06b5cde000d1c9
spent
true